Complete guide to your wedding in Hamburg, Germany

Hamburg, Germany's bustling port city, is an enchanting destination for weddings, blending rich history with modern elegance. The city's unique maritime charm, characterized by its stunning canals, historic warehouses, and vibrant neighborhoods, creates a picturesque backdrop for couples. Local customs play a significant role in wedding celebrations; for instance, it's common for couples to receive a 'Polterabend' before the wedding, where friends and family break porcelain to symbolize good luck and prosperity.

Hamburg experiences a temperate maritime climate, making it essential to consider the seasons when planning your wedding. Spring (April to June) offers mild temperatures and blooming gardens, while summer (July to August) presents warmer weather, perfect for outdoor ceremonies. However, it can also be quite humid. Autumn (September to November) is known for its breathtaking foliage, creating a romantic ambiance, while winter (December to February) can be chilly, though it lends itself to cozy, intimate celebrations.

Culinary delights are a highlight of any Hamburg wedding. The city's gastronomy is influenced by its maritime heritage, featuring fresh seafood, traditional dishes like 'Labskaus' (a hearty sailor's dish), and delectable local pastries. Couples often incorporate these flavors into their wedding menus.

In terms of ceremony norms, both religious and civil ceremonies are popular in Hamburg. Civil ceremonies must occur before a religious one, and couples should ensure they have the necessary paperwork in order, including identification and proof of residency. The city's various venues, ranging from grand cathedrals to charming civil ceremony halls, can accommodate different styles and preferences.

Gift-giving customs in Germany include giving gifts that are practical and thoughtful, often focusing on household items or experiences. It is customary for guests to present their gifts at the reception. As for attire, weddings in Hamburg traditionally lean towards formal dress codes, with many opting for elegant suits and sophisticated gowns. Timing is key; weddings often begin in the late afternoon, allowing for a delightful transition from ceremony to celebration as the sun sets, creating a magical atmosphere for the festivities.

Planning timeline for your wedding in Hamburg

  1. 12 months out: Start your venue search early to secure the best locations in Hamburg, especially for popular seasons.
  2. 9 months out: Book your catering and finalize your guest list, considering local cuisine to incorporate into your menu.
  3. 6 months out: Send out save-the-dates and begin planning details like flowers and decorations reflecting Hamburg’s maritime charm.
  4. 3 months out: Confirm all bookings and start planning the ceremony details, including paperwork for civil and religious ceremonies.
  5. 1 month out: Finalize your seating arrangements and create a detailed timeline for the wedding day to ensure smooth logistics.

Frequently asked questions about weddings in Hamburg

What are the best seasons for a wedding in Hamburg?

Spring and autumn are ideal for weddings in Hamburg, offering pleasant weather and beautiful natural scenery. Summer can be hot and humid, while winter weddings provide a cozy, intimate setting.

What are common wedding traditions in Hamburg?

In Hamburg, couples often celebrate a 'Polterabend' before the wedding, where friends break porcelain for good luck. It's also traditional for guests to contribute practical gifts for the couple.

What is the typical attire for weddings in Hamburg?

Weddings in Hamburg typically feature formal attire. Grooms often wear tailored suits, while brides tend to choose elegant gowns, reflecting the city's sophisticated style.

How do I choose a venue for my wedding in Hamburg?

Consider the season and type of atmosphere you desire. Hamburg offers venues ranging from waterfront locations to historic buildings, each providing a unique backdrop for your celebration.

What logistics should I consider when planning a wedding in Hamburg?

Hamburg is well-connected with an international airport and efficient public transport. Ensure your venue is accessible for guests, especially if you're considering outdoor spaces affected by weather.
